I don't know if every doctor does it, mine does, its to help shrink your stomach and shrink the surrounding organs to help them get in their easier. They do it so that it's easier to maneuver in there. When is your surgery? The liquid diet at first is frightening but it ends up being really easy to do, my doctor gives me metagenics products it's all those Protein shakes and they give you Fiber to not bind up. Most patients will have a small tube to allow drainage of any accumulated fluids from the abdomen. This is a safety measure, and it is usually removed a week after the surgery. Generally, a drain is a minor discomfort.....my date is March 17th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
